Edward De La O, a grants analyst at Saddleback College since 2012, passed away on Monday, January 2, 2017 due to complications from kidney disease.

Ed was a dedicated professional who consistently challenged himself and his teammates to expand their efforts for our students and community. His colleagues appreciated his desire to always do better: If the grants team was working on securing a $5 million grant, he’d say we should go for $6 million.

Ed worked tirelessly to ensure that our grant efforts were successful – and they were, due in large part to his vital contributions to the team. Ed was instrumental in securing millions of dollars in funds from the Trade Adjustment Assistance Community College and Career Training grant and the Health Resources and Services Administration grant, and was a project coordinator for the AB 86 planning grant that transitioned our local high school adult education programs to Saddleback. It is for all of his efforts that he was a recipient of the President’s Award for Innovation and Leadership in 2015.

Saddleback will be forever grateful to Ed for his role in helping our college substantially increase our grant awards. In addition to these contributions, Ed was admired for his quick wit, ready smile, and positive outlook, and his commitment to excellence for our students and the community we serve. He was a dear friend to many and he will be greatly missed.
